Output 23005a796e5f940aea674fec0e1f4060c1515b85d011dfb9e312826ce21d9907:13

value
48592
script pubkey
OP_0 OP_PUSHBYTES_20 edd3077dd712c92594bab90710b59b258513aacb
address
bc1qahfswlwhztyjt996hyr3pdvmykz382kt2ddy9a
transaction
23005a796e5f940aea674fec0e1f4060c1515b85d011dfb9e312826ce21d9907
spent
true